Artist Portia Graves hosts another WILDLING WORKSHOPS event at the Stamford Arts Centre.
Portia will be demonstrating how to use watercolour paints and a range of other materials to create a PRE-HISTORIC piece of art, teaching children how to paint and draw a variety of dinosaurs, plants & fossils.
All materials are provided - please dress your children in comfy clothes they don’t mind getting paint on!
Suitable for ages 9-12.
